Patrick Mahomes wins Super Bowl LIV MVP in Chiefs' comeback over 49ers

Kansas City Chiefs quarterback Patrick Mahomes completed 26-of-41 passes for 286 yards with 2 touchdowns and 2 interceptions in a 31-20, Super Bowl LIV victory over the San Francisco 49ers on Sunday.

What It Means:

Mahomes added 9 carries for 29 yards and a rushing score while helping the Chiefs to a third consecutive postseason comeback win, as well as the franchise's first Super Bowl in 50 years. He arguably played the worst game of his professional career before getting things together in the fourth quarter for 21 consecutive points. Mahomes will be in the final year of his rookie deal in 2020. He turns 25 in September.

Mahomes completed 65.9 percent of his passes for 4,031 yards with 26 touchdowns and 5 interceptions in 14 games during the regular season. He added 218 rushing yards and 2 touchdowns.
